Jani Psonen (FIN), Mitsubishi, prepares to leave for hospital while co-driver Arto Kapanen (FIN) looks on.
Fia World Rally Championship, Rd14, Rally of Great Britain, Cardiff, Wales, Leg 2, 16 November 2002.
